spelling INDEMARES-6 Cruise, RV García del CidGili, Josep MariaCSIC - Unidad de Tecnología Marina (UTM)INDEMARES-6 Cruise (29GD20120626) carried out on the Research Vessel García del Cid in 2012To study the benthic communities of the Cap de Creus canyon and the Menorca channel.Up to 5 ROV dives per day were made. In each immersion, images were recorded and organisms were collected in some, such as the Chyronephthia mediterranea alicial. The duration of the dives ranged between 45 minutes and 3 hours approximately. There were 32 transects in the Menorca Channel, of which 3 were unsuccessful due to technical problems with the ROV. The "benthic ripper" epibenthic skate was used, which allows to make video transects and, in turn, to sample benthic organisms. This device has the advantage that it can be maneuvered from a motorboat so it did not cause any kind of interference with the activities carried out on the deck. With this instrument, relatively shallow areas between 85 and 110 meters deep were explored, with diverse substrates (maërl, coarse sands, low rock). This instrument proved to be very efficient in the sampling of erect organisms, such as sponges of the Haliclona genus and different species of gorgonia. In order to characterize the water column at a physical-chemical level and the seasonal heterotrophic plankton population within (39.8441 - 4.0228) and outside (39.8165 - 3.9098) of the Son Bou canyon, CTD profiles were made and collected samples of water and plankton in points previously sampled in INDEMARES 3, 4 and 5 campaigns. At each sampling point, four zooplankton diurnal catches and four nocturnal zooplankton catches were made. In order to study the biogeochemical characteristics of the sediment, associated with the soft bottom communities, a total of 14 sets of Box Corer were made in the Menorca Channel, of which 6 were valid. This maneuver was carried out at dusk, once all activities on deck had ceased. This activity began around 9 in the evening and lasted until 11 in the morning of the following day. The exposure of the sediment to light should be minimized as, otherwise, the pigments and other molecules degraded. This campaign was the most productive of all. In fact, ROV transects were performed on both the northern flank and the southern flank of the Canal. On the deep shelf of the canal a very diverse sponges community was found that occupied a large part of the adjoining areas of the Cap de Formentor. Many of the species observed have recently been described as maërl funds of the Canal de Sicília. Also noteworthy is the presence of a community of soft bottoms dominated by the sponge Thenea muricata and the penatulaceo Virgularia mirabilis, the uniqueness of this sponge is that it is usually found in batial zonesn the dives carried out on the deep platform, on the northern flank, there were fine sand backgrounds dominated by pennatulaceae (Virgularia mirabilis), alcyonators and the sponge Thenea muricata. While in those that were made in the deep platform of the south flank were observed bottoms of sands of variable thickness dominated mainly by the crinoid Leptometra phalangium and / or the brachiopod Gryphus vitreus. The shallow platform of both flanks of the channel was dominated by thick sands and rhodoliths in these zones the sponge Haliclona mediterranea was the dominant species. The transects made in the slope diverged a lot from each other. The transects made to the south of the channel, on the flanks of the Son Bou canyon, were dominated by mixed substrates, composed of coarse sands, gravel and small blocks. These transects were dominated by the alternating Chyronephtia mediterranea (in process of description) and the gorgonia Swiftia pallida. Occasionally an antipaterican of the species Antipathes dichotoma was observed. The transects carried out to the north of the channel in the vicinity of Cape Formentor determined that these areas were dominated by different species of gorgonian (Viminella flagellum, Eunicella sp.
